The Intel Core i3-10110U operates with:

CPU Cores 2.

CPU Threads: 4.

Performance-enhancing, system-enhancing technology that works faster and saves battery with:

Turbo: 4.10 GHz base 3.20 GHz all cores.

TDP: 15 W.

The processor is attached to:

CPU socket: BGA 1526.

This version includes

4.00 MB of L3 cache on one chip

Supports 2 memory channels to support DDR4-2666
LPDDR3-2133 RAM and features 3.0 PCIe Gen 16 lanes.

Tjunction keeps below 100 °C degrees C.

In particular, Comet Lake U Architecture is enhanced with:

Technology: 14 nm

Virtualization VT-x, VT-x EPT, VT-d.

The product was released on Q3/2019.
